
During May 2026, contributed to the onyx-dot-app/onyx repository by refactoring the ClickupConnector to utilize relative API endpoints, enhancing the flexibility and maintainability of the integration. This backend development effort in Python focused on decoupling the connector from hard-coded absolute paths, reducing integration risk and preparing the codebase for safer future enhancements. To ensure reliability, comprehensive unit tests were added to verify correct endpoint usage for both task retrieval and comment fetching. The work emphasized robust API integration and thorough test coverage, resulting in a more adaptable Clickup integration that supports ongoing improvements without introducing unnecessary dependencies or risks.
